技术文摘
CentOS 中乱码文件的删除与重命名方法
CentOS 中乱码文件的删除与重命名方法
在 CentOS 操作系统中,有时会遇到文件乱码的情况,这可能会给文件的管理带来一些困扰。不过,不用担心,下面将为您详细介绍 CentOS 中乱码文件的删除与重命名方法。
我们需要了解文件乱码产生的原因。这通常是由于字符编码不一致导致的。比如,在不同的系统之间传输文件,或者使用了不兼容的软件对文件进行操作等。
对于删除乱码文件,我们可以尝试使用命令行来操作。在终端中,使用“rm”命令来删除文件。但由于文件名乱码,直接输入乱码文件名可能会失败。这时,我们可以通过查找文件的 inode 号来删除文件。
要获取文件的 inode 号,可以使用“ls -i”命令列出当前目录下所有文件及其对应的 inode 号。找到乱码文件对应的 inode 号后,使用“find. -inum INODE_NUMBER -exec rm {} ;”命令来删除该文件。其中,“INODE_NUMBER”替换为实际获取到的 inode 号。
接下来是重命名乱码文件。同样在命令行中操作,使用“mv”命令。但直接输入乱码文件名可能无法成功。我们可以先通过“ls -i”获取文件的 inode 号,然后使用“find. -inum INODE_NUMBER -exec mv {} NEW_NAME ;”命令来重命名文件。将“NEW_NAME”替换为您想要设置的新文件名。
需要注意的是,在操作乱码文件时要谨慎,确保您删除或重命名的是正确的文件,以免造成不必要的损失。
如果乱码问题频繁出现,建议检查系统的字符编码设置,确保其与您的使用环境相匹配。
掌握了 CentOS 中乱码文件的删除与重命名方法,能够有效地解决因文件乱码而带来的管理难题,让您的系统操作更加顺畅和高效。
- Frida 在 Windows 平台程序逆向分析中的应用
- 编程工作中的角色抉择:何种工作与您最适配?
- 掌握这 5 个问题,攻克 Python 迭代器!
- 万字深度剖析 Java 多线程,确保您能学会!
- 十种算法全掌握!基本图表算法的可视化解读
- 华为、高通与苹果的 XR 较量
- 最新 Transformer 模型汇总:出自 Google 研究员
- Vue 进阶面试之异步更新机制与 nextTick 原理必知
- Python 80 行代码打造微信消息撤回捕捉功能
- 构建事件驱动型实时信息系统的方法
- 深入剖析 MySQL 事务的四大特性与隔离级别
- DevOps 实施中需规避的 10 个陷阱
- 以下 4 个 AutoML 库,助您高效快速准确完成 ML 任务
- 利用 Linux stat 命令构建灵活的文件列表
- Linux 黑话解读:滚动发行版是什么?